lsyncd

lsyncd

Lsyncdは、ローカルディレクトリツリーのイベントモニターインターフェイス(inotifyまたはfsevents)を監視します。
Lsyncdは、ローカルディレクトリツリーイベントモニターインターフェイス(inotifyまたはfsevents)を監視します。数秒間イベントを集約および結合し、1つ(または複数)のプロセスを生成して、変更を同期します。デフォルトでは、これはrsyncです。したがって、Lsyncdは、新しいファイルシステムまたはブロックデバイスを必要とせず、インストールが比較的簡単で、ローカルファイルシステムのパフォーマンスを妨げることのない、軽量のライブミラーソリューションです。Rsync + sshは高度なアクション構成であり、SSHを使用して、移動先をネットワーク経由で再送信するのではなく、ターゲット上でファイルとディレクトリの移動を直接実行します。構成ファイルを使用して、きめ細かいカスタマイズを実現できます。カスタムアクション設定は、シェルスクリプトからLua言語で記述されたコードに至るまで、カスケードレイヤーでゼロから作成することもできます。このようにして、シンプルさと強力さのバランスを取ることができます。

ウェブサイト:

PortableApps.com用のlsyncdに代わるオープンソースライセンス